Why Ergonomics Matters in the Modern Workplace

Employees today spend long hours at their desks, often in positions that place unnecessary strain on the back, shoulders, and neck. Over time, this can lead to fatigue, discomfort, and even chronic pain. Research consistently shows that ergonomic interventions can reduce musculoskeletal issues and improve overall performance at work.

A study published by Harvard Health Publishing highlights that proper posture significantly reduces tension and fatigue, helping employees stay more energised throughout the day. When comfort increases, so does focus — and ultimately, productivity.

1. Reduce Fatigue and Physical Discomfort

Ergonomic chairs provide lumbar support, promote natural spine alignment, and minimize the strain caused by prolonged sitting. Without proper support, poor posture can lead to decreased concentration and increased physical stress.

By reducing musculoskeletal discomfort, employees can sustain their energy levels for longer periods, resulting in better-quality work and fewer breaks caused by pain or stiffness.

2. Encourage Healthier Movement Throughout the Day

Height-adjustable desks are designed to support the natural ebb and flow of a workday — sit when you need to, stand when you want to. This setup promotes micro-movements that neutralise the negative effects of prolonged sitting. 

Evidence shows that sit-stand interventions can reduce sedentary time by more than 60 minutes per workday. Additionally, stand-biased workstation use has been linked to significantly less lower-back pain, according to a recent study

3. Improve Focus, Energy, and Productivity

When people feel physically supported, they naturally think and work better. Recent research shows that using active workstations, like sit-stand desks, helps maintain focus and cognitive performance without disrupting productivity.

Another study from Japan found that after just three months of using sit-stand desks, employees felt noticeably more energized, experienced less neck and shoulder tension, and even rated their own work performance higher. In other words, better ergonomics doesn’t just reduce discomfort — it elevates how people show up and get things done.

4. Boost Morale and Show Your Team You Care

Investing in ergonomic workstations does more than reduce physical discomfort — it signals to your team that their wellbeing genuinely matters. According to recent findings published in MDPI, well‑designed ergonomic environments are strongly associated with higher job performance and talent retention. When employees feel physically supported and experience less day‑to‑day strain, they are naturally more motivated, more focused, and more committed to their organization.

Similarly, industry insights from CorporateSpec highlight that personalized, supportive office furniture enhances employees’ sense of being valued — a key driver of engagement and long‑term loyalty. In short, creating a comfortable and thoughtfully designed workspace doesn’t just boost wellbeing; it strengthens your company culture and helps retain great talent.

5. Designed for Everyone and Every Work Style

Modern teams come in all shapes, sizes, and working styles, and ergonomic furniture makes it possible to support them all. Ergonomic chairs and height-adjustable desks adapt to different body types, preferred working postures, varied tasks, and those who naturally move more throughout the day. 

By offering furniture that adjusts to the individual rather than forcing individuals to adjust to the furniture, ergonomics creates a more inclusive, flexible, and comfortable workspace that aligns with the realities of how people work today.
